Smyrna, Georgia vs. South Burlington, Vermont

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in South Burlington, Vermont is 4.1% cheaper than Smyrna, Georgia.

You would need a salary of $47,931 in South Burlington, Vermont to maintain the standard of living you have in Smyrna, Georgia.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, South Burlington, Vermont is cheaper than Smyrna, Georgia
• Transportation is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
